--- !ruby/object:RI::MethodDescription 
aliases: []

block_params: 
comment: 
- !ruby/struct:SM::Flow::P 
  body: Creates a new Net::SMTP object.
- !ruby/struct:SM::Flow::P 
  body: <tt>address</tt> is the hostname or ip address of your SMTP server. <tt>port</tt> is the port to connect to; it defaults to port 25.
- !ruby/struct:SM::Flow::P 
  body: This method does not open the TCP connection. You can use SMTP.start instead of SMTP.new if you want to do everything at once. Otherwise, follow SMTP.new with SMTP#start.
full_name: Net::SMTP::new
is_singleton: true
name: new
params: (address, port = nil)
visibility: public
